4.9.3 Shock.  The test set group shall be subjected to the Grade A, Type A,
Class I, shock test of MIL-S-901.
4.9.4 Humidity.  The test set group shall be humidity tested in accordance
with Method 507.1, Procedure IV, of MIL-STD-810, except as follows:

4.9.5 Fungus.  The test set group shall be subjected to a fungus test in
accordance with Method 508 of MIL-STD-810.
4.10 Warm-up time.  After being energized 10 minutes, verify that the test
set group meets the operational requirements of 4.5.1.2.
4.11 Primary input power tests.  The test set shall be subjected to Steady
State Voltage and Frequency Tests of MIL-E-16400.
4.11.1 Electrical overload protection test.  The test set shall be tested for
electrical overload protection in accordance with Requirement 8 of MIL-STD-454
for Class 1 equipment.

4.12.2 Conducted -emission, power leads.  This test shall be performed in
accordance with MIL-STD-462, Methods CE02 and CE04.
4.12.3 Conducted emission, control and signal leads. This test shall be
performed in accordance with MIL-STD-462, Methods CE03 and CE05.
4.12.4 Radiated susceptibility.  This test shall be performed in accordance
with MIL-STD-462, Methods RS01, RS02, and RS03.
